March 28, 1978: What happened on that day?


Here's what happened on March 28, 1978:

  • The us supreme court hands down 5-3 decision in stump v. sparkman, 435 u.s. 349, a controversial case involving involuntary sterilization and judicial immunity.
  • New zealand national airways corporation the domestic airline of new zealand was merged with new zealand's international airline, air new zealand.
  • Dick smith of dick smith foods tows a fake iceberg to sydney harbour.
  • The philippine college of commerce, through a presidential decree, is converted to the polytechnic university of the philippines.

March 28, 1978: What was the moon phase on that day?


Moon phase

72%

The moon phase on March 28, 1978 was Last Quarter.

The moon phase refers to the appearance of the Moon in the night sky on March 28, 1978 and is determined by the portion of the Moon's illuminated surface that is visible from Earth.

An observer located in New York City on March 28, 1978 at 10pm, would see the moon, being 72% full, rising at 09:43 pm and setting at 09:08 am.

The previous full moon was on Mar 24, 1978 while the next full moon would come on Apr 23, 1978.

Who was the US President on March 28, 1978?

On March 28, 1978 the US President was Jimmy Carter (Democrat).

Who was the UK Prime Minister on March 28, 1978?

On March 28, 1978 the UK Prime Minister was James Callaghan (Labour).

Who was the Pope on March 28, 1978?

On March 28, 1978 the Pope was St Paul VI.
